H.264编码器的DSP移植及优化

来源 :北京大学 | 被引量 : 0次 | 上传用户:xyeee
下载到本地 , 更方便阅读
声明 : 本文档内容版权归属内容提供方 , 如果您对本文有版权争议 , 可与客服联系进行内容授权或下架
论文部分内容阅读
H.264是当前视频压缩领域最引人注目的视频编码新标准,它具有很多优势,有着广阔的发展前景,但由于尚存在技术障碍,因此还未能应用于实际。本文在克服H.264的技术瓶颈方面做了一些尝试,将其先进的压缩技术应用于视频监控业务之中。 首先,论文在T264源码的基础上,实现了一个可实时编码且符合H.264标准的编码器,并针对监控系统的特点和要求,对运动估计中的模式决策和运动搜索模块进行了算法上的优化。优化后的编码器,在保证一定的编码质量和编码效率的前提下,速度比原来提高很多,在PC机上可以实现CIF(352x288)图像序列的实时编码。 接下来,论文又将优化后的编码器移植到DSP平台上,形成完整的视频监控系统。该平台是以TI的高性能数字媒体处理器“TMS320DM642”为核心搭建的,是一个可以进行视频、音频处理并具有网络通信功能的硬件平台。 接着,论文对在DSP平台上未达到实时要求的编码系统进行了三个阶段的优化:针对C程序的通用特性进行的C代码优化、针对DSP的结构和功能特点进行的C代码优化、用线性汇编改写关键模块的汇编语言级优化,并对第四个阶段的存储器优化部分进行了分析。从实验结果来看,经过优化后的编码器在DSP平台上的运行速度明显加快。 本文设计的H.264编码器,经过上述的算法优化及DSP平台上的优化后,在DSP仿真环境下可以实现CIF图像序列的实时编码,可用于视频监控业务中。
其他文献
随着三网融合的不断推进,广播电视网和电视相关产业蓬勃发展,智能电视作为内容和服务呈现的载体,成为产业链的核心环节。然而,面对日益丰富的媒体内容和在线服务,智能电视用户会陷
赤霉病是世界小麦产区的主要病害,造成小麦的严重损失。减轻该危害的最佳途径是培育抗病品种。定位抗性基因以及了解赤霉病抗性的机制是抗病育种的基础。望水白是源于江苏溧阳的地方品种。由于对赤霉病有很强的抗性,它已成为世界上研究赤霉病抗性的最好抗源之一。南大2419是我国推广的优良品种。本室利用南大2419×望水白杂交通过单粒传得到的重组自交系群体,构建了一个包含891个标记的遗传图谱。为了研究抗赤霉病QT
人脸识别技术是生物识别技术的一种。在日常生活中,人们识别周围的人用的最多的是人脸。人脸识别的隐蔽性和非侵犯性使其成为一种容易被接受的身份鉴定方法。随着网络技术和桌
嵌入式系统作为一个新兴的技术发展方向,已经越来越受到人们的关注。由于其体积小、性能强、功耗低、可靠性高以及适应面广等优点,已经广泛应用于工业控制、军事国防、网络通
论文针对芯片的性能要求,提出了DSIRF的设计要求;全面阐述了寄存器堆的各个电路组成部分;详细分析了寄存器堆各种内核结构,提出了一种改进的内核电路;对目前寄存器堆译码电路
冲击无线电(ImpulseRadio)技术作为无线通信领域一种“新”的通信技术,日益受到各方面的重视,尤其在军事领域的应用前景更为广阔。窄脉冲产生技术是IR通信领域非常关键的技术,PP
随着互联网和多媒体业务日新月异的发展,视频压缩编码技术也在不断发展,数字电视、高清晰度电视、可视电话、会议电话和多媒体等视频通信服务中都起着至关重要的作用。数据压缩
通过16S rRNA PCR-RFLP,16S rRNA序列分析,16S-23S rRNA PCR-RFLP和富含G-C的RAPD技术对分离自中国主要大豆产区的44株慢生根瘤菌进行遗传多样性和系统发育的研究。16S rRNA PC
三维超声断层扫描是一种用于乳腺癌早期诊断的成像技术。此技术需要庞大的数据量,因此数据压缩问题亟待解决。针对三维超声断层扫描系统,文中提出了一种基于时域信息的有损数据
高动态GPS信号模拟器可模拟产生接收机收到的各颗GPS卫星信号,为GPS接收机的研制开发及测试提供仿真环境;同时也可用于系统级GPS仿真试验,为最终确定GPS测量方案提供仿真依据